Iraq, Libya, North Korea? Ex-CIA chief says Kim regime has reason to be wary of U.S. calls for disarmament

In an interview airing Tuesday night on CBSN's "Red & Blue" former CIA and NSA director Michael Hayden points to the fallen regimes of Muammar Qaddafi in Libya and Saddam Hussein in Iraq as examples that could make North Korea hesitate to give up its nuclear weapons program.
